About
I am a computational genomics researcher and bioinformatics lead with more than a decade of experience working at the intersection of biology, data analysis, and software engineering.
My work focuses on turning complex sequencing data into reliable analyses, building tools that support research and service environments, and developing computational approaches that help explain biological systems more clearly.
ExploringTruth is the public home for that work. It combines practical notes on genomics, AI, software systems, and scientific computing with broader reflections on truth, meaning, and faith. The site is intentionally cross-disciplinary because real questions rarely stay inside one field for long.
